Establishing the Art of Asking Prices: A Seller's Guide

Asking the right price for your goods is a crucial step in a successful sale. It requires understanding market trends, assessing your costs, and creating a number that attracts buyers while still maximizing your earnings.

A well-priced item can attract potential customers, stimulating interest and ultimately leading to a swift sale. On the other hand, an overpriced item may repel buyers, resulting in prolonged listing times and potentially even unsold inventory.

To hone this art, sellers should execute thorough market research to determine the average selling price for similar items. It's also important to factor your own expenses, such as manufacturing costs and shipping fees, when establishing your asking price.

Additionally, consider the condition of your items, any included warranties or guarantees, and the overall appeal for the product category.

Eventually, remember to remain flexible and willing to discuss with potential buyers to arrive at a mutually acceptable price.

Don't Leave Money on the Table: Pricing Psychology for Sellers

In the competitive world of selling, every penny counts. Understanding sales psychology can be the key to maximizing your profits and leaving your competition in the dust. It's about more than just setting a number; it's about crafting a strategy that appeals customers and encourages them to open their wallets. By exploiting proven psychological principles, you can guide buyers towards making decisions that benefit your bottom line.

One powerful tactic is anchoring, where you present a higher initial price first to make subsequent offers seem more attractive. Another effective technique is scarcity, which creates demand by suggesting that your product or service is in finite supply.

  • Moreover, framing your products in a positive light can make a significant difference.}
  • Highlight the value your product provides rather than simply stating its cost.
